
HTML获取一个元素的标签名可以通过以下方法:使用JavaScript、通过jQuery库、利用浏览器开发者工具。 其中,使用JavaScript是最常见且直接的方式。JavaScript提供了多种方法来获取元素并读取它们的标签名,如tagName属性。下面将详细介绍如何使用JavaScript获取元素的标签名。
一、通过JavaScript获取标签名
JavaScript是一种轻量级、解释型的编程语言,广泛应用于Web开发。通过JavaScript,可以轻松获取HTML元素并读取其标签名。以下是几种常用的方法:
1. 使用getElementById
通过ID获取元素,然后读取其标签名:
var element = document.getElementById('elementId');
var tagName = element.tagName;
console.log(tagName); // 输出标签名,例如 DIV
2. 使用getElementsByClassName
通过类名获取元素集合,然后读取第一个元素的标签名:
var elements = document.getElementsByClassName('className');
var tagName = elements[0].tagName;
console.log(tagName); // 输出标签名,例如 P
3. 使用getElementsByTagName
获取特定标签名的元素集合,可以直接读取:
var elements = document.getElementsByTagName('tagName');
var tagName = elements[0].tagName;
console.log(tagName); // 输出标签名,例如 H1
4. 使用querySelector
通过CSS选择器获取元素,然后读取其标签名:
var element = document.querySelector('.className');
var tagName = element.tagName;
console.log(tagName); // 输出标签名,例如 SPAN
二、通过jQuery获取标签名
jQuery是一个快速、简洁的JavaScript库,极大简化了HTML文档遍历和操作。使用jQuery,可以更方便地获取元素并读取其标签名。
1. 使用选择器
通过jQuery选择器获取元素,然后读取其标签名:
var tagName = $('.className').prop('tagName');
console.log(tagName); // 输出标签名,例如 DIV
2. 通过ID选择器
var tagName = $('#elementId').prop('tagName');
console.log(tagName); // 输出标签名,例如 INPUT
三、利用浏览器开发者工具
浏览器开发者工具提供了强大的功能来调试和查看HTML结构。通过开发者工具,可以轻松查看元素的标签名。
1. 打开开发者工具
在浏览器中右键单击要检查的元素,然后选择“检查”或按下快捷键F12。
2. 查看元素
在开发者工具的“元素”面板中,可以看到HTML结构,直接查看元素的标签名。
四、实际应用中的注意事项
1. 兼容性问题
在不同浏览器中,某些方法可能表现不一致。尽量选择兼容性好的方法,如querySelector。
2. 性能优化
对于大型DOM树,尽量减少DOM操作次数,以提高性能。
3. 动态内容
对于动态生成的内容,确保在内容加载完成后再进行操作。
五、推荐的项目管理工具
在管理和协作开发项目时,使用高效的项目管理工具是非常重要的。这里推荐两个系统:
1. 研发项目管理系统PingCode
PingCode是一个专业的研发项目管理系统,提供了丰富的功能,包括需求管理、任务管理、缺陷跟踪等,适合研发团队使用。
2. 通用项目协作软件Worktile
Worktile是一款通用项目协作软件,支持任务管理、项目进度跟踪、团队沟通等功能,适合各种类型的团队使用。
通过这些工具,团队可以更高效地进行项目管理和协作,提升整体工作效率。
六、总结
获取HTML元素的标签名是Web开发中常见的操作,通过JavaScript和jQuery可以轻松实现。选择合适的方法不仅可以提高开发效率,还能确保代码的兼容性和性能。在实际应用中,结合高效的项目管理工具,可以进一步提升开发和协作效率。
相关问答FAQs:
Q: 如何使用HTML获取元素的标签名?
A: 要获取一个元素的标签名,可以使用JavaScript的tagName属性。通过document.getElementById()或document.querySelector()等方法获取元素的引用,然后使用tagName属性获取标签名。
Q: 如何使用JavaScript获取一个元素的标签名?
A: 通过document.getElementById()或document.querySelector()等方法获取元素的引用,然后使用tagName属性获取标签名。
Q: 在HTML中,如何获取一个元素的标签名?
A: 要获取一个元素的标签名,可以使用JavaScript的tagName属性。通过元素的引用,使用tagName属性获取标签名。可以使用document.getElementById()或document.querySelector()等方法获取元素的引用。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/3084425